Output 47cd986d18b78100f43fee9d090dbae28bfb81b7687bdbffbcb6b5ac1c05cfac:5

value
694383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a59f577e502336289fe750c1861736707ecfb9a OP_EQUAL
address
371Yt7ykxEzwPTqn6AmPwspfnGEN1vRdZz
transaction
47cd986d18b78100f43fee9d090dbae28bfb81b7687bdbffbcb6b5ac1c05cfac
confirmations
294482
spent
true